Charles Hardin Holley, known to the world as Buddy Holly, was a rock & roll visionary whose career was devastatingly brief. Rising from Lubbock, Texas, in the mid-1950s, Holly, alongside his band The Crickets—drummer Jerry Allison and bassist Joe B. Mauldin—revolutionized the genre. In just 18 months of mainstream success, they assembled a body of work so influential that it would forever alter the trajectory of popular music. The music of Buddy Holly and The Crickets has had a profound impact on the development of rock and roll. They, along with other artists like Elvis Presley and Chuck Berry, helped shape the sound and style of the genre. Their influence can be heard in the work of countless other artists, including The Beatles, Bob Dylan, and Eric Clapton.
